An almirah is sold for Rs 5,225 after a discount of 5 per cent. What is its marked price?

ARs 5,475
BRs 5,500
CRs 5,225
DRs 5,750
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: B. Rs 5,500
1. A 5 per cent discount means the buyer pays 95 per cent of the marked price. 2. So 95 per cent of MP = Rs 5,225. 3. MP = 5225 x (100/95) = Rs 5,500. 4. Check: 5 per cent of 5500 = 275, and 5500 - 275 = 5225. 5. Rs 5,225 is what the buyer actually paid, not the marked price, which is the trap. _Source: NCERT Class 8 Maths Ch7 'Comparing Quantities', TRY THESE after Example 3_
